Abstract

Official abstract text for this publication.

An insulated icemaking compartment is provided in the fresh food compartment of a bottom mount refrigerator. The icemaking compartment may be integrally formed with the liner of the fresh food compartment, or alternatively, may be modular for installation anywhere in the fresh food compartment. A removable bin assembly with a front cover normally seals the icemaking compartment to maintain the temperature in the compartment. A cold air duct formed in the rear wall of the refrigerator supplies cold air from the freezer compartment to the icemaking compartment. A return air duct directs a portion of the air from the icemaking compartment back to the freezer compartment. An air vent in the icemaking compartment directs another portion of air into the fresh food compartment. A control system provides for controlling refrigerator functions in a manner that promotes energy efficiency.

First claim

Opening claim text (preview).

What is claimed is: 1. A refrigerated appliance comprising: an insulated cabinet comprising a freezer compartment spaced in a bottom portion of the cabinet and a fresh food compartment spaced above the freezer compartment of the cabinet wherein the fresh food compartment is defined by a liner having top, bottom, left side, right side, front, and back walls, and a front opening in the front wall; an ice making compartment in an upper corner of an upper portion of the cabinet outside of the liner and including a front opening; a sleeve having a closed back end, an open front end corresponding with the front opening of the ice making compartment, perimeter dimension that allow the sleeve to fit within the ice making compartment; a removeable ice making assembly disposed within an interior volume of the sleeve and comprising an ice maker and an ice making compartment insulating front opening cover; insulating material between at least a portion of the liner proximate the ice making compartment and the sleeve; a cold air duct that has a lower air inlet positioned within the freezer compartment and an upper outlet end engaged with a fan and operably engaged with the ice making assembly to provide cold air to the ice making assembly; a fresh food compartment door providing access to both the fresh food compartment and the ice making compartment. 2. The refrigerated appliance of claim 1 , wherein the removeable ice making assembly further comprises an ice bin having a longitudinal axis between front and back ends and the ice making compartment insulating front opening cover is positioned on the front end. 3. The refrigerated appliance of claim 2 , further comprising a return air duct having an upper end connected to the ice making assembly and an outlet end positioned to return air to the freezer compartment. 4. The refrigerated appliance of claim 1 , further comprising a return air duct having an upper end connected to the ice making assembly and an outlet end positioned to return air to the freezer compartment. 5. The refrigerated appliance of claim 4 , wherein the return air duct is positioned within the back wall of the fresh food compartment between the cabinet and the liner and wherein the insulating material comprises insulating foam. 6. The refrigerated appliance of claim 3 , wherein the return air duct is positioned within the back wall of the fresh food compartment between the cabinet and the liner and wherein the insulating material comprises insulating foam. 7. The appliance of claim 6 , wherein the ice making compartment insulating front opening cover further comprises an inner panel, an outer panel, and insulating material between the inner panel and the outer panel. 8. The appliance of claim 1 , wherein the ice making compartment insulating front opening cover further comprises an inner panel, an outer panel, and insulating material between the inner panel and the outer panel. 9. The appliance of claim 2 , wherein the ice bin assembly is positioned within an internal space of the sleeve. 10. The appliance of claim 7 , wherein the sleeve comprises a plastic material having one or more: a. apertures; b. mounting bosses; c. mounting indents; d. built-in channel; and wherein the appliance further comprises thermal insulation between the sleeve and the ice making compartment. 11. The appliance of claim 1 further comprising an air duct hole within the sleeve; an air vent within the liner and aligned with the air duct hole wherein cold air is selectively released from the ice making compartment to the fresh food compartment through the air duct hole and air vent. 12. The appliance of claim 2 , wherein the ice making compartment insulating front opening cover is fixed to the front end of the ice bin and wherein the appliance further comprises an air duct hole within the sleeve; an air vent within the liner and aligned with the air duct hole wherein cold air is selectively released from the ice making compartment to the fresh food compartment through the air duct hole and air vent. 13. The appliance of claim 12 further comprising a latch on the ice making compartment insulating front cover which cooperates with finger-activating latching structure on the sleeve to latch the ice making assembly to a home position. 14. The appliance of claim 13 , wherein the ice making compartment insulating front cover includes an ice outlet adapted to pass ice in the ice bin from the bin to outside the ice making compartment. 15. The appliance of claim 14 , wherein the ice bin further comprises an elongated auger between a back end of the ice bin and the ice making compartment insulating front cover and wherein the ice bin assembly is slideable from a home position in a cavity and an extended position at least partially outside the cavity. 16. The appliance of claim 15 further comprising at least one rail on one of the ice making assembly and the sleeve to facilitate sliding action of the ice making assembly. 17. The appliance of claim 16 , wherein the ice bin comprises an ice holding space extending along the longitudinal axis and an open area above the ice holding space, and further comprising a bail member rotatable mounted at a first end and generally parallel to the longitudinal axis of the ice bin and a second free end moveable towards and away from the ice bin to sense level of ice in the ice bin, the bail member comprising a generally flat member including a plurality of apertures. 18. The appliance of claim 1 further comprising an ice chute in communication with the ice bin assembly and an ice dispenser. 19. A refrigerated appliance comprising: an insulated cabinet comprising a freezer compartment spaced in a bottom portion of the cabinet and a fresh food compartment spaced above the freezer compartment of the cabinet; a unitary liner substantially contoured to the cabinet and to a cavity in an upper corner of an upper portion of the cabinet where the liner has top, bottom, left side, right side, front, and back walls, and a front opening in the front wall; a dispenser disposed on a fresh food compartment door an ice making compartment in an upper corner of the upper portion of the cabinet outside of the liner and including a front opening; a removeable ice making assembly disposed within the cavity extending from the back wall of the unitary liner and configured to deliver ice to the dispenser and comprising an ice maker; insulating material between at least a portion of the liner proximate the ice making compartment and a sleeve; a cold air duct that has a lower air inlet positioned within the freezer compartment and an upper outlet end engaged with a fan and operably engaged with the ice making assembly to provide cold air to the ice making assembly; a fresh food compartment door providing access to both the fresh food compartment and the ice making compartment. 20.
